Chapter 56: Dark Thorn
Elias looked around for a way to continue toward the shimmering barrier without having to deal with the beast, but after examining the surrounding forest and the crumbled city wall, he realized that there was no safe route.
The trees were too densely packed on one side, while the broken wall offered too little cover on the other, and moving from his current position would almost certainly reveal him.
’Why does this have to happen to me?’
He glanced toward the beast again and silently decided to give it a name.
’Dark Thorn.’
Dark Thorn let out another low growl, and its head suddenly twisted toward Elias’s direction.
Elias immediately pressed himself against the tree trunk, holding his breath while his hand remained wrapped around Lastbane’s hilt.
’Please go away.’
He prayed silently, but the beast took another step toward him.
Its massive paws pressed into the earth as it slowly searched the area, and after taking another few steps, it stopped and raised its head.
Dark Thorn sniffed the air again.
Elias’s expression became increasingly grim.
The creature’s crimson eyes suddenly focused directly on the tree against which he was standing.
A deep growl escaped its throat.
Then it roared.
"ROAAAR!"
The sound shook the surrounding branches, causing leaves to fall from the trees.
Elias winced as a murderous killing intent washed over him.
’It found me.’
There was no point hiding anymore.
’That size and such great senses... it really is physically gifted.’
Elias took a deep breath before drawing Lastbane from its sheath.
Shing!
The silver blade reflected the gloomy light beneath the forest canopy.
Dark Thorn lowered its body.
Its muscles tightened beneath its black leather-like skin, and its crimson eyes remained fixed upon Elias.
Then it lunged.
"Fast!"
Elias barely had time to raise Lastbane before Dark Thorn’s enormous claw crashed toward him.
He immediately activated Tyrannical Giant’s Immovable Stance.
The earth beneath his feet suddenly became incredibly firm as earth mana surged upward from beneath the soil, spiraling around his body like a massive invisible current.
[The host is facing a Warrior!]
Elias’s eyes widened.
Relief washed through his mind.
’A Warrior?’
That was considerably better than the Exalted-level monster he had feared.
The next instant, Dark Thorn reached him.
Boom!
Its claws crashed against the swirling earth mana surrounding Elias, but instead of tearing through his defense, the force was stopped completely.
Dark Thorn’s enormous jaw slammed into the same barrier.
The impact sent the beast stumbling backward, its paws digging several long trenches into the soil.
Elias’s eyes immediately sharpened.
’Now!’
He shifted his stance and sprinted forward.
Dark Thorn shook its head violently, clearly disoriented from the impact, but Elias had already reached its side.
He swung Lastbane sideways.
The silver blade cut through the creature’s flesh with startling ease.
Slash!
A long wound opened from beneath its front limb and extended toward its rear leg, spraying dark red blood across the grass.
Dark Thorn screamed.
"ROAAH!"
It staggered sideways as blood poured from the deep wound.
Elias blinked as he looked at the injured beast before lowering his gaze toward Lastbane.
’That was... ridiculously easy.’
He had expected its leather-like skin to provide considerable resistance, yet Lastbane had passed through it almost as if he were cutting ordinary cloth.
A grin slowly appeared on his face.
’This sword is incredible.’
Dark Thorn’s eyes suddenly became filled with rage.
It turned around and swung one of its massive claws toward Elias.
Whoosh!
Elias stepped backward.
The claw passed directly in front of his face and struck the tree beside him.
BOOM!
The trunk exploded apart, sending splinters flying through the air.
Elias’s eyes widened.
’It’s strong.’
He ducked beneath another swipe before twisting his body and stepping around the beast.
Dark Thorn turned with him, its jaws snapping shut where his head had been only moments earlier.
Elias swung upward.
Slash!
Another wound opened across its shoulder.
Blood sprayed onto the ground.
Dark Thorn roared and spun around, sweeping its thick tail toward Elias.
Elias jumped.
The flat tail passed beneath his feet before smashing into the surrounding vegetation, crushing several bushes and snapping a young tree in half.
While still airborne, Elias twisted his body and brought Lastbane downward.
Slash!
The blade carved through the beast’s back.
Dark red blood splattered across the ground, and Dark Thorn staggered forward with a pained roar.
Elias landed several meters away.
He stared at the blood dripping from Lastbane before smiling.
’It really is sharp.’
Dark Thorn charged again.
Its paws hammered the ground as it accelerated, and the force of its movement scattered dirt and dead leaves behind it.
Elias remained calm.
When the beast reached him, he shifted sideways.
Its jaws snapped shut on empty air.
Elias immediately retaliated with a horizontal slash.
Slash!
The blade cut through its cheek, leaving a deep gash that ran toward its jaw.
Blood poured down the beast’s face.
Dark Thorn screamed and clawed wildly.
Elias stepped backward.
One claw missed his chest by a few centimeters, while another tore through the air above his shoulder.
He continued retreating, dodging every attack while studying the beast’s movements.
’It is strong, but its attacks are predictable.’
Dark Thorn lunged again and he sidestepped.
The beast’s body passed beside him.
He turned and slashed its hind leg.
Slash!
The leg buckled.
Dark Thorn stumbled and crashed into the earth, sending dirt flying.
Before it could rise, Elias stepped forward and drove Lastbane across its side.
Slash!
Another deep wound appeared.
The beast’s blood stained the grass beneath it.
Dark Thorn struggled back onto its feet, breathing heavily as blood dripped from its wounds.
Its blood-red eyes remained fixed on Elias.
Elias tightened his grip around Lastbane.
’Let’s end this.’
Dark Thorn roared and charged one final time.
Elias waited.
The beast opened its jaws and raised both claws, intending to tear him apart.
At the final moment, Elias stepped aside.
Dark Thorn’s body passed him.
Elias pivoted on his heel and raised Lastbane above his head.
His muscles tightened as he swung.
"Die."
Slash!
The silver blade descended through the beast’s neck.
For an instant, everything became still.
Then Dark Thorn’s head separated from its body.
Blood erupted from the severed neck like a sinister fountain and splashed across the ground as the enormous body staggered forward before collapsing heavily among the grass and broken branches.
THUD!
Elias stood beside the corpse, his breathing slightly heavier as he stared at the fallen beast.
After several seconds, he looked down at Lastbane.
The silver blade remained almost completely clean despite the blood covering the ground.
Elias smiled.
"You’re really something."
